Original Description
Andries van Eertvelt’s Shipping in a Storm is a gripping Baroque seascape that captures nature’s wrath with dramatic intensity. Painted around the early 17th century, it depicts turbulent waves clashing against fragile ships, their sails torn by fierce winds, while a brooding sky heightens the sense of peril. Van Eertvelt, a pioneer of Flemish marine painting, masterfully conveys movement and atmosphere through dynamic brushwork and chiaroscuro, intensifying the emotional tension. His ability to render the sea’s raw power influenced later marine artists like Willem van de Velde. As one of the first Northern European artists to specialize in seascapes, Van Eertvelt bridged realism and theatricality, securing his place in art history as a key figure in the evolution of maritime painting.
